"What the hell are you going to do?"
Who: Jesse Hartley and Liam Morgan
What: Much needed break
Where: Hospital Cafeteria
When: Friday night
Jesse had really earned his break that evening. The shift seemed to be going on forever, and after it finished, he was taking a few days off to care for Jace, who had been really hazy in the head the last couple of days, and he was sleeping a lot. That could either mean he was coming down with something and it was disrupting his functioning, or it could be warning signs of seizures. Jesse made sure before leaving for work that Evan, Christian, and/or Nana would be with Jace at all times while he was at work. The lucky part about being a casual worker was Jesse could take or deny shifts as he needed to. It could also mean he had a hell of a lot of work if he chose, or he decided to just take some piecemeal shifts here and there to fit in with being Jace's carer, and his ongoing study to be a Nurse Practitioner in Brain Injury Medicine.
Once he got his dinner and moving away from the cash register with his tray, he spotted Liam sitting at one of the smaller tables alone, unwrapping a sandwich. Jesse went over to join him with a smile and actually sighed heavily in relief as he sat down and took the weight off his feet. "Hey, buddy. You okay? You look exhausted," he noted, taking some sugar sachets to pour into his cup of tea.
